NCAA Slams 6-Month Flight Ban on Singer KWAM1 Over Airport Security Breach
The Nigerian Civil Aviation Authority (NCAA) has imposed a six-month flight ban on Fuji legend, Wasiu Ayinde Marshal, popularly known as KWAM1, over a breach of airport security protocols.
The disciplinary action stems from a recent altercation involving the musician, ground personnel at the Nnamdi Azikiwe International Airport in Abuja, and pilots from ValueJet airline.
Michael Achimugu, NCAA’s Director of Public Affairs and Consumer Protection, confirmed the development in a statement issued on Thursday.
As a result, KWAM1 will not be allowed to board or travel through any airport within Nigeria for the duration of the ban.
